Output 684ef244a580db359db2f21f7bfe3491fe2bdf4af707a9ceb0bff20dd2e70b82:14

value
290858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a7307abc5019c1a0fd38e3cad709b1b891a341 OP_EQUAL
address
37rjUvBH8sBecjucaULfeErEwJtkizWTZw
transaction
684ef244a580db359db2f21f7bfe3491fe2bdf4af707a9ceb0bff20dd2e70b82
spent
true